Help children learn essential body safety concepts in a fun and engaging way with the Body Safety Tangle activity sheet! Using a coloured marker or pencil, kids will follow a tangled string to uncover the meaning of important body safety terms. This activity encourages discussions around topics such as Body Boundaries, Consent, Early Warning Signs, and more.

Key Terms Explored:

  • Body Boundary: Your invisible personal space, including assistive devices like a wheelchair.
  • Consent: Asking for or giving permission, showing an enthusiastic 'yes' or 'no.'
  • Early Warning Signs: Physical signals your body gives when feeling worried, scared, or unsafe.
  • Private: Something that's just for you, such as a body part or space.
  • Public: A shared space, like a kitchen or classroom.
  • Respect: Treating others how you want to be treated and valuing their feelings.
  • Safety Network: Trusted adults you can turn to if you feel unsafe or worried.
  • Secrets: Information often kept hidden and may never be told.
  • Surprises: Happy information that is eventually shared.
  • Tricky Person: Someone who makes you feel unsafe or asks you to keep uncomfortable secrets.
  • Trust: Belief in someone who cares for you and would never harm you.
